company background image
TB logo

Triboo BIT:TB Stock Report

Last Price

€0.62

Market Cap

€17.1m

7D

-10.5%

1Y

-26.7%

Updated

16 Sep, 2024

Data

Company Financials +

Triboo S.p.A. Competitors

Price History & Performance

Summary of all time highs, changes and price drops for Triboo
Historical stock prices
Current Share Price€0.62
52 Week High€0.87
52 Week Low€0.61
Beta0.77
11 Month Change-13.97%
3 Month Change-18.52%
1 Year Change-26.67%
33 Year Change-56.00%
5 Year Change-61.38%
Change since IPO-86.16%

Recent News & Updates

Recent updates

Capital Allocation Trends At Triboo (BIT:TB) Aren't Ideal

Sep 17
Capital Allocation Trends At Triboo (BIT:TB) Aren't Ideal

The Returns On Capital At Triboo (BIT:TB) Don't Inspire Confidence

Nov 24
The Returns On Capital At Triboo (BIT:TB) Don't Inspire Confidence

Downgrade: What You Need To Know About The Latest Triboo S.p.A. (BIT:TB) Forecasts

Oct 11
Downgrade: What You Need To Know About The Latest Triboo S.p.A. (BIT:TB) Forecasts

Here's Why Triboo (BIT:TB) Is Weighed Down By Its Debt Load

Oct 05
Here's Why Triboo (BIT:TB) Is Weighed Down By Its Debt Load

Here's What To Make Of Triboo's (BIT:TB) Decelerating Rates Of Return

Jul 06
Here's What To Make Of Triboo's (BIT:TB) Decelerating Rates Of Return

The Triboo S.p.A. (BIT:TB) Analysts Have Been Trimming Their Sales Forecasts

Apr 14
The Triboo S.p.A. (BIT:TB) Analysts Have Been Trimming Their Sales Forecasts

What Is Triboo S.p.A.'s (BIT:TB) Share Price Doing?

Mar 17
What Is Triboo S.p.A.'s (BIT:TB) Share Price Doing?

Is Now The Time To Look At Buying Triboo S.p.A. (BIT:TB)?

Sep 24
Is Now The Time To Look At Buying Triboo S.p.A. (BIT:TB)?

Triboo (BIT:TB) Has A Pretty Healthy Balance Sheet

May 19
Triboo (BIT:TB) Has A Pretty Healthy Balance Sheet

At €1.26, Is Triboo S.p.A. (BIT:TB) Worth Looking At Closely?

Mar 25
At €1.26, Is Triboo S.p.A. (BIT:TB) Worth Looking At Closely?

Is Triboo (BIT:TB) Using Too Much Debt?

Sep 28
Is Triboo (BIT:TB) Using Too Much Debt?

At €1.45, Is Triboo S.p.A. (BIT:TB) Worth Looking At Closely?

Aug 31
At €1.45, Is Triboo S.p.A. (BIT:TB) Worth Looking At Closely?

What Does Triboo S.p.A.'s (BIT:TB) Share Price Indicate?

May 17
What Does Triboo S.p.A.'s (BIT:TB) Share Price Indicate?

Triboo S.p.A. (BIT:TB) Investors Should Think About This Before Buying It For Its Dividend

Mar 19
Triboo S.p.A. (BIT:TB) Investors Should Think About This Before Buying It For Its Dividend

Here's What To Make Of Triboo's (BIT:TB) Returns On Capital

Jan 25
Here's What To Make Of Triboo's (BIT:TB) Returns On Capital

Is It Too Late To Consider Buying Triboo S.p.A. (BIT:TB)?

Dec 02
Is It Too Late To Consider Buying Triboo S.p.A. (BIT:TB)?

Shareholder Returns

TBIT MediaIT Market
7D-10.5%-0.9%0.3%
1Y-26.7%22.4%13.6%

Return vs Industry: TB underperformed the Italian Media industry which returned 20.1% over the past year.

Return vs Market: TB underperformed the Italian Market which returned 12.2% over the past year.

Price Volatility

Is TB's price volatile compared to industry and market?
TB volatility
TB Average Weekly Movement4.5%
Media Industry Average Movement4.5%
Market Average Movement4.1%
10% most volatile stocks in IT Market6.5%
10% least volatile stocks in IT Market2.5%

Stable Share Price: TB's share price has been volatile over the past 3 months.

Volatility Over Time: TB's weekly volatility (5%) has been stable over the past year.

About the Company

FoundedEmployeesCEOWebsite
2001354Giulio Cornowww.triboo.com

Triboo S.p.A. provides e-commerce and digital advertising services worldwide. It offers digital consulting, data and technology, agency services, and media and advertising services. The company was founded in 2001 and is headquartered in Milan, Italy.

Triboo S.p.A. Fundamentals Summary

How do Triboo's earnings and revenue compare to its market cap?
TB fundamental statistics
Market cap€17.14m
Earnings (TTM)-€3.41m
Revenue (TTM)€75.55m

0.2x

P/S Ratio

-5.0x

P/E Ratio

Earnings & Revenue

Key profitability statistics from the latest earnings report (TTM)
TB income statement (TTM)
Revenue€75.55m
Cost of Revenue€64.87m
Gross Profit€10.68m
Other Expenses€14.08m
Earnings-€3.41m

Last Reported Earnings

Dec 31, 2023

Next Earnings Date

n/a

Earnings per share (EPS)-0.12
Gross Margin14.13%
Net Profit Margin-4.51%
Debt/Equity Ratio81.1%

How did TB perform over the long term?

See historical performance and comparison